Regards, Maritza Date: Thursday, October 5, 2017 at 6:26 AM Subject: ICANN News Alert -- Webinar: The KSK Rollover Delay and Next Steps News Alert https://www.icann.org/news/announcement-2017-10-04-en Webinar: The KSK Rollover Delay and Next Steps 4 October 2017 LOS ANGELES – 4 October 2017 – The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N) today announced it will host an interactive webinar entitled, "The Root KSK Rollover Delay: Examination and Next Steps." The webinar will be conducted by Matt Larson, Vice President of Research in ICANN's Office of the Chief Technology Officer. Larson will be joined in the webinar by Duane Wessels, Distinguished Engineer at Verisign, Inc. Wessels has compiled data about the readiness of resolvers for the upcoming root KSK roll. The root zone KSK is the most important cryptographic key that helps protect the Domain Name System (DNS). The key was originally scheduled to be changed or "rolled" on 11 October 2017. On 27 September, the organization announced that after analyzing new data, it had decided to postpone the roll. The new data indicated that too many Internet Service Providers (ISPs) and Network Operators were simply not ready for the changing of the key and ICANN didn't want to take a chance that the end Internet users of those operators would lose connectivity with the DNS. Larson will also talk about what comes next in terms of determining a new date for the changing of the key.
